Portfolio Overview
As of March 31, 2026, Fred Martin's portfolio at Disciplined Growth Investors exhibits a pronounced concentration in specific sectors and holdings. The analysis focuses on the Technology and Energy sectors, which together account for a substantial portion of the portfolio's allocation.
High Concentration in Technology and Energy
The portfolio demonstrates a clear tilt towards Technology and Energy stocks. Technology sector holdings collectively represent approximately 41.5% of the portfolio's allocation, while Energy stocks make up about 10.3%. This significant allocation to these two sectors suggests a strategic focus on these industries, likely driven by the fund's investment mandate.
Top Holdings by Value
The largest individual positions by value are heavily weighted towards Technology and Energy companies:
- GARMIN LTD (GRMN): A Technology holding, representing 6.32% of the portfolio.
- PLEXUS CORP (PLXS): Another Technology holding, at 6.19%.
- EVERPURE INC (PSTG): A Technology holding, accounting for 5.64%.
- EXPAND ENERGY (CHK): An Energy holding, representing 5.33%.
- VIASAT INC (VSAT): A Technology holding, at 5.31%.
- COTERRA ENERGY (CTRA): An Energy holding, making up 4.6%.
- ARISTA NETWORKS (ANET): A Technology holding, at 4.55%.
- COGNEX CORP (CGNX): A Technology holding, representing 4.33%.
- AKAMAI TECHNOLOGIES (AKAM): A Technology holding, at 3.9%.
- SEMTECH CORP (SMTC): A Technology holding, accounting for 3.47%.
Recent Changes in Holdings
The portfolio has seen reductions in several holdings over the prior period:
- GARMIN LTD (GRMN) decreased by 4.86% in shares.
- PLEXUS CORP (PLXS) saw a 6.05% reduction.
- EVERPURE INC (PSTG) experienced a 4.71% decrease.
- EXPAND ENERGY (CHK) had the largest percentage decrease at 6.92%.
- VIASAT INC (VSAT) decreased by 4.47%.
- COTERRA ENERGY (CTRA) saw a 5.64% reduction.
- ARISTA NETWORKS (ANET) decreased by 7.07%.
- COGNEX CORP (CGNX) saw a significant 7.16% reduction.
- AKAMAI TECHNOLOGIES (AKAM) decreased by 6.54%.
- SEMTECH CORP (SMTC) saw a substantial 21.22% reduction in shares.
